Dangerous Infections
Description
Health care-associated infections are getting a lot of profile in the hospital environment and rightfully so, says Peter Angood of The Joint Commission, a health care accreditation organization. "That's where the sickest patients come, that's where the most antibiotics are used, that's where the resistances begin to emerge." This program provides guidelines for people to follow when prescribed an antibiotic and explains ways that inpatients can lower the risk of contracting a hospital-acquired infection. The video also illustrates measures being taken by hospital personnel to keep their patients safe.
